服务器负载均衡技术视频解析
在现代互联网架构中,服务器负载均衡技术是确保系统高可用性、可扩展性和性能优化的核心组件,随着用户量的激增和应用场景的复杂化,单一服务器往往难以承受巨大的并发请求,负载均衡技术通过智能分配流量,有效避免了单点故障,提升了整体服务能力,本文将围绕负载均衡技术的原理、常见算法、实现方式及实际应用场景展开详细解析,帮助读者全面理解这一关键技术。
负载均衡的核心原理与价值
服务器负载均衡的核心思想是将用户请求分发到后端多个服务器节点,通过动态调整流量分配,实现资源的最优利用,其核心价值体现在三个方面:一是 高可用性 ,通过冗余服务器避免单点故障,确保服务不中断;二是 可扩展性 ,根据业务需求灵活增减服务器节点,应对流量高峰;三是 性能优化 ,通过合理分配负载,降低单个服务器的压力,提升响应速度。
负载均衡通常位于客户端与服务器之间,作为流量的“调度中心”,它通过监听客户端请求,结合预设的算法策略,将请求转发至最合适的服务器节点,这一过程不仅需要高效的处理能力,还需具备实时健康检查、会话保持等高级功能,以确保服务的稳定性和一致性。
常见的负载均衡算法
负载均衡算法是决定流量分配策略的关键,直接影响系统的性能和稳定性,以下是几种主流算法及其适用场景:
负载均衡的实现方式
负载均衡技术可通过硬件或软件实现,两者各有优劣,需根据业务需求选择。
负载均衡的高级功能与挑战
现代负载均衡技术不仅需要基础的流量分发,还需支持更多高级功能以应对复杂场景。
尽管负载均衡技术优势显著,但实际应用中仍面临挑战:一是 算法选择 ,需根据业务特点动态调整策略;二是 数据一致性 ,分布式环境下如何同步服务器状态;三是 安全防护 ,负载均衡器自身可能成为DDOS攻击目标,需结合防火墙、WAF等设备构建安全体系。
实际应用场景与未来趋势
负载均衡技术广泛应用于互联网、金融、电商、游戏等多个领域,电商平台在“双十一”等大促期间,通过负载均衡技术将数亿用户请求分散至数千台服务器,确保系统平稳运行;在线游戏通过负载均衡实现低延迟的全球玩家接入;视频网站则通过CDN结合负载均衡,为用户提供流畅的观看体验。
随着5G、物联网和边缘计算的兴起,负载均衡技术将呈现以下趋势:一是 智能化 ,结合AI和机器学习,实现预测性流量调度和自动故障恢复;二是 边缘化 ,负载均衡能力下沉至边缘节点,减少延迟,提升实时性;三是 服务网格(Service Mesh)集成 ,与Istio等服务网格技术深度融合,实现微服务环境下的细粒度流量管理。
服务器负载均衡技术是构建高性能、高可用互联网服务的基石,从传统的轮询算法到智能化的AI调度,从硬件设备到云原生架构,负载均衡技术不断演进,以满足日益复杂的业务需求,对于开发者和运维人员而言,深入理解负载均衡的原理与实现,不仅能够优化现有系统架构,更能为未来技术升级奠定坚实基础,通过合理选择算法、部署方案,并结合高级功能与安全防护,企业可以打造出弹性十足、稳定可靠的服务体系,为用户提供极致体验。














发表评论